Boycott shuts down Haiti elections
A second successful boycott of Senate elections called by Haiti's Fanmi Lavalas poses a serious challenge to the credibility of their results says a spokeperson for the organization. President Rene Preval's handpicked Conseil Electoral Provisoire (CEP) barred the Fanmi Lavalas party from participation in the electoral process on a technicality.
